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

We've captured the moments from FabCon & SQLCon that everyone is talking about, and we are bringing them to the community, live and on-demand. Starts on April 14th. Register now

Reply
Syndicate_Admin
Administrator
Administrator

porcentaje total de fila DAX

Hola

Tengo una matriz con fechas como filas y 'Customer Type' como columnas, estoy tratando de recrear el % total de filas como una medida de DAX para poder cambiar el formato de 2 posiciones decimales a 0.

Por lo general, uso ALLEXCEPT para las filas, pero creo que esto está ignorando el contexto de columna (tipo de cliente) que me cansé de agregar en otra condición de todos excepto, pero esto no ayudó.

Espero que el % de Dax sea el mismo que %

Magpie_Rob_1-1629278178568.png

Cualquier ayuda es muy apreciada.

Gracias

Urraca

7 REPLIES 7
Syndicate_Admin
Administrator
Administrator

No @Magpie_Rob,

Si su problema ha sido resuelto, si es así, considere Aceptar una respuesta correcta como la solución o comparta su propia solución para ayudar a otros a encontrarla.

Saludos
Lucien

No @Magpie_Rob,

Pruebe a medir como a continuación:

% of Total Measure = FORMAT( 
DIVIDE (
    CALCULATE ( SUMX ( 'Date Table',[Qty Customers] ) ),
    CALCULATE (
        SUMX( 'Date Table',[Qty Customers]),
        ALL ( 'Date Table'[Year], 'Date Table'[MonthName])
    ),
    0
),"percent")

Obtención final:

vluwangmsft_0-1630981131393.png

Saludos

Lucien

¡Excelente ejemplo! Tengo el mismo problema, y esta medida funciona excelente en mi informe. ¡Gracias!

hola @v-luwang-msft desafortunadamente esto todavía no funciona - voy a subir una muestra pbix en breve.

Syndicate_Admin
Administrator
Administrator

Hay @Magpie_Rob,

Para calcular el % para cada elemento esta es la frase dax:

Dado que no tengo sus datos específicos, he hecho una presentación relevante sobre mis datos en, vea lo siguiente:

% de la medida total =
DIVIDE ( CALCULATE ( SUM (
    Table1[Sales] ) ),
    CALCULATE ( SUM (
        Table1[Sales] ),
        ALL ( Table1[Quarter], Table1[Item Description] )
    ),
    0
)

vluwangmsft_0-1629795677282.png

Si la pregunta aún no está resuelta, ¿podría pls compartir su archivo pbix? Recuerde eliminar los datos confidenciales.


No te olvides de dar el pulgar hacia arriba y aceptar esto como una solución si te ayudó!!!

Saludos

Lucien

Syndicate_Admin
Administrator
Administrator

@Magpie_Rob , Pruebe una medida como

calculate([Qty Customer], filter(allselected('Date Table'), 'Date Table'[Date] = max('Date Table'[Date])))

Helpful resources

Announcements
New to Fabric survey Carousel

New to Fabric Survey

If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.

Power BI DataViz World Championships carousel

Power BI DataViz World Championships - June 2026

A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.

Join our Fabric User Panel

Join our Fabric User Panel

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.

March Power BI Update Carousel

Power BI Community Update - March 2026

Check out the March 2026 Power BI update to learn about new features.

Top Kudoed Authors